Key Features of the Business Credit Application Form

The Business Credit Application Form contains essential sections that capture all necessary information. Understanding these features helps users complete the form accurately and efficiently.
  • Business information, including the legal business name and address.
  • Ownership details and principal contact information.
  • Financial details, such as past revenue and outstanding debts.
  • Specific fields for equipment and bank information.
Notably, the form includes a credit check authorization requirement, which is crucial for lenders in their assessment processes.

How to fill out the Credit Application

  1. 1.
    To access the Business Credit Application Form on pdfFiller, visit the pdfFiller website and log in to your account or create a new account if you don’t have one.
  2. 2.
    Once logged in, use the search bar to find 'Business Credit Application Form' or navigate to the relevant section for business forms.
  3. 3.
    Click on the form to open it in the pdfFiller editor, where you will see editable fields ready for your input.
  4. 4.
    Before starting to fill out the form, gather the required information such as your legal business name, address, type of business, ownership details, and financial data.
  5. 5.
    Begin by entering your legal business name and primary business address in the designated fields.
  6. 6.
    Next, specify the type of business in the appropriate section and provide any additional information about your ownership structure and business bank details.
  7. 7.
    Fill out the sections for equipment information, business loan/lease details, and trade references by clicking on each field and entering the relevant data.
  8. 8.
    Be sure to authorize any necessary credit checks by checking the corresponding boxes and providing any requested electronic signatures.
  9. 9.
    After completing all sections, carefully review the filled-out form for accuracy, ensuring no fields are left blank unless specified.
  10. 10.
    Once satisfied with the information entered, save the completed form in your pdfFiller account, or download it directly in your preferred format.
  11. 11.
    If required, submit the form electronically through pdfFiller, following any additional submission steps specified by Charcole Capital Corp.
